Web21 jul. 2024 · Mix the finish mortar according to manufacturer's instructions. Apply small amounts of finish mortar with a 1/2-inch putty knife in between the individual stones. Press the mortar into the void between the pieces of stone veneer with the brick layer's mortar tool and/or your finger.
